Westlake Christian Academy was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fourth straight defeat. They fell 2-0 to the Trinity Oaks Christian Academy Huskies.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Huskies this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 2-0 on April 1st.
While Westlake Christian Academy had to settle for second, they sure made a game of it, scoring at least 18 points in every set they played.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-18, 25-21.
Cody Lovelace paced Westlake Christian Academy's offense, picking up two kills. Lovelace got some help from Johno Ledr and his four assists. Nolan Fritzler controlled things from the service line, finishing with three aces.
Westlake Christian Academy's loss dropped their record down to 1-6. As for Trinity Oaks Christian Academy, the victory (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 5-3.
The teams didn't have to wait long for a rematch: the Huskies beat Westlake Christian Academy by a score of 2-0 on Thursday.
